Output 4385b2ed666cd7589c0cd44e985fa60175757a588bb4a597c8ade3ea9463bf12:63

value
945562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ba663e8e48bd052630c8dda80538e9423dab365b OP_EQUALVERIFY OP_CHECKSIG
address
1HzbAk6a3sHi1GnCF3xRZjEq19GBrwePLL
transaction
4385b2ed666cd7589c0cd44e985fa60175757a588bb4a597c8ade3ea9463bf12
confirmations
216126
spent
true